Question about the Conference Room by Pleasant-Dig9028 in BluePrince

[–]Milites01 24 points25 points  (0 children)

To clarify how spreading works: if you spread anything it can get distributed to any room CURRENTLY in your house. So if you draft the patio, it will spread gems to itself and any green room already drafted, but no into future greenrooms.

To clarify how the conference room works: if you spread anything, while already having a conference room in your house, all spreader items will land in the conference room instead. So if you draft the office, you can hold back on spreading coins until you also draft conference room, then spread from the office (or another terminal via remote access) and the coins will all always land in the conference room.

Nothing about this process is random or just "occasionally" (only thing that has randomness involved is how much gold/how many keys/whatever exactly gets spread)

Name a game you personally love where you build and manage things, you put tons of hours into, but you almost never hear it talked about. by ArtistWithoutArt in gamingsuggestions

[–]Milites01 1 point2 points  (0 children)

The guild 2: Renaissance. It's kind of a mix between a business simulation, a city builder and a simslike RPG set in the middle ages. It's janky and buggy and absolutely glorious. Highly recommend installing Fajeth's ModPack if you want to give the game a try. This fixes a lot of the game breaking bugs and makes a few more businesses functional that just don't work in the main game

Help me understand why this triple barrel strategy I use works at the micro stakes by EdgarMarkhov in Poker_Theory

[–]Milites01 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I am using a similar strategy in live 2/2 and 5/5 games and it prints. As others have pointed out already, the pool massively overcalls on the flop and under check raises so you are unlikely to get blown of your equity.

One thing I would change about your strategy is to change up your river sizing, depending on the strength of your hand and villains most likely holdings. What really helped me is always asking what you would need to do with the inverse. So if you have the nuts on the river and you think your opponent has a one pair kind of hand, ask yourself how much you would need to bet to get them to fold on this particular runout then bet slightly less. And if you arrive with air, ask yourself how much you would bet to get called by villains range and go bigger. When in doubt bet more then you think you need to. It's way more expansive to bluff to small and get called

i don't know how to feel by No_Football2352 in BluePrince

[–]Milites01 14 points15 points  (0 children)

I think it's important to understand that blue prince is a deck building, Ressource management strategy game before it becomes a puzzle game. So if you don't enjoy the drafting part of the game and/or are not good at it it is hard to find joy in the puzzle parts of the game. If you are struggling to reach far into the house I would recommend reading the drafting strategy guide in the library. Focus on drafting rooms that give you resources in the early levels of the house. Resources include keys, gems, coins and junctions. Don't worry about steps. A day rarely ends because you run out of steps it usually ends because you run out of keys, gems and/or junctions.

I highly recommend taking some kind of notes. The easiest way is to screenshot everything that looks interesting to you so you can refer back to it later and take some additional notes for context.

When in doubt, draft a new room. Even when the description doesn't sound exciting. New rooms, mean new lore, new hints and a better understanding of what's possible.

When in doubt, prioritize getting more/saving gems. Not being able to draft the rooms you want because you run out of gems is what kills most runs.

The story is part of the puzzles. It needs to be reconstructed from different parts of the mansion, environment and so on. It helps to keep a list with persons so you know who is who.
